![]() Here, 32 bit means that all registers, memory bus, and data bus are 32 bit. With the introduction of 80386, the x86 instruction was extended to a 32bit system. Since all these processors end with the number 86, the instruction set architecture was identified by the name x86. Then later they introduced various processors such as 80186, 80286, 8036, and all were backward compatible with the original instruction set used in the 8086 processor. In 1978, Intel introduced the 8086 processor that was a 16 bit processor. X86 is an instruction set architecture introduced by Intel with the famous 8086 processor. Later other companies such as Intel also implemented that specification and this AMD64 is the one that is identified by the name 圆4. Then various extensions happened and, in 2000, AMD created the specification to extend the x86 instruction set to 64bit under the name AMD64. ![]() x86 is a world famous ISA introduced by Intel in 1978 with the 8086 processor. Instructions, memory addressing, registers, and many other architectural sections of a CPU are specified by the ISA. ![]() An instruction set architecture (ISA) is a very important term that applies to any CPU. The most important difference between x86 and 圆4 is that the former is the 32 bit architecture and the latter is the 64 bit instruction set architecture.
